The first microphone with AURA sensor.
RAY is the first microphone to use AURA, our sensor-based technology*. It continuously measures your distance opening up groundbreaking possibilities for interacting with your microphone.
*patent pending
- Groundbreaking XLR microphone
- Sensor-based AURA Technology
- MUTE by Distance feature
- Dedicated MUTE button
- Record-Ready sound
- 1" true condenser capsule
- 100% analog signal path
- Works with any audio interface
- Camera-friendly design
LEWITT | Ray
Type
Condenser, externally polarized
Acoustical operating principle
Pressure gradient transducer
Diaphragm
3 micron gold sputtered Mylar
Transducer Ø
25.4 mm, 1 in
Polar pattern
Cardioid
Frequency range
20 ... 20,000 Hz
Sensitivity
22.6 mV/Pa, -32.9 dBV/Pa
Self-noise
8 dB (A)
Max SPL
131 dBSPL
Signal / noise ratio
86 dB (A)
Dynamic range
123 dB (A)
Features
AURA, MUTE by distance, MUTE button, Lock mode
AURA processing range
Seamless from 5 to 100 cm / 2 to 40 in
MUTE by Distance range
15 / 30 / 45 / 60 / 80 cm
6 / 12 / 18 / 24 / 32 inMUTE attenuation value
-70 dB
Supply voltage
48 V ± 4 V
Current consumption
7.2 mA
Internal impedance
120 Ω
Connector
Gold plated 3-pin XLR
Microphone enclosure
Zinc die cast
Microphone dimensions
138 x 52 x 36 mm, 5.43 x 2.04 x 1.42 in
Microphone net weight
330 g, 11.6 oz
